Lesson 14: Travelling in London (reading, websearch, transport, travelling)
There are many reasons for having a lesson like this. I can remember one quite clearly. One of the groups learning English in London at a summer school I worked for could never make it on time for the afternoon classes. The reason? They spent most of their days lost on the Tube with their Group Leaders…
This lesson is based on one of the most usable and informative travel websites I know: the Transport For London website. There’s not a lot of grammar in here, and the structure of the lesson lends itself nicely to a lot of lexis / vocabulary work. Although the suggested level is upper-intermediate, I can think of a few intermediate groups who could accept the challenge quite happily
